SF Classics – Dune by Frank Herbert

Dune (1965) by Frank Herbert, is the world’s best-selling SF novel and possibly the most famous and popular ever. Paul Atreides, the planet Arrakis and the spice are known to all SF lovers, even though not that many have followed the rather intricate stories unfolding after this first book. Despite its notoriety, Dune‘s film and TV adaptations have failed to encounter the same success.
